Jack wanted to test which brand of car wax was most effective on his car paint. He tested four brands of wax. He cleaned the hood of his car and removed the old wax. He measured four equal sections on the hood of the car. Each of the waxes was used to cover a section. An equal amount of wax, the same type of rag, and equal buffing were used. To test their effectiveness, five drops of water were placed on each square, and the diameter of each drop was measured (cm).  Why were an equal amount of wax, the same type of rag, and equal buffing used in the experiment?
